This paper presents a cylindrical box-shaped souvenir with dimensions of ∅80x30mm, fabricated using polylactic acid (PLA) material on a 3D printer. The box employs an iris mechanism, where the petals function as a lid. Rotating the upper ring causes the petals to open, revealing the interior. A flat spiral torsion spring, housed within the box, provides the potential energy required for closure. The paper will compare the analytically calculated bending stress in the spring, derived from existing literature, with the stress obtained through finite element analysis (FEA).
